ELECTRIC PEDESTRIAN CONTROLLED FORKLIFT TRUCK WITH A TILTING STAND-ON PLATFORM The lateral drive and the lateral support roller (4-point support) guarantees good stability and ideal traction The motor unit and the wheels are incorporated in the chassis to protect them against damage. All the wheels are made of durable Vulkollan. ELEKTRONIC SYSTEM M.O.S. freely programmable microprocessor control. No operation direction contactors. The operational behaviour (acceleration, timing and speed) can be adapted to the customer's individual STAND-ON PLATFORM With the tilted platform, the vehicle can be used as a normal fork lift truck with drawbar. High speeds can be reached when the platform is lowered. To avoid always having to turn the drawbar through 90° in confined spaces, the turning circle can be gea- red down on request. In addition, electric power stee- ring is available to reduce steering effort.
